Service · 01

Short-form clips

The core engine

Revisions
2 async rounds per clip via folder comments.
Turnaround
3 business days standard. 2 on Growth and above.
Tiers
All tiers. 8/mo on Foundation; 16/mo on Growth, Pipeline, and Scale.

Client sends

Any long-form recording works: webinar, podcast, conference talk, a founder rant into a webcam. Minimum input: 10 minutes.

What comes back

  • 30–90 seconds, vertical 9:16 master
  • 16:9 or 1:1 on request
  • Hook chosen and, where needed, re-written as an opening title card
  • Burned-in captions in brand colors and fonts
  • Silence, filler words, and false starts removed
  • Terminology verified via the Accuracy Pass
  • One suggested post caption per clip

Service · 02

Demo & explainer edits

Product walkthroughs that actually get watched

Revisions
2 async rounds. Doc-referenced claim check included.
Turnaround
5 business days standard.
Tiers
2/mo on Growth, Pipeline, and Scale.

Client sends

Raw screen recording of a product walkthrough (with or without voiceover), plus any doc or deck for reference.

What comes back

  • 2–5 minute edited demo
  • Dead time and mis-clicks removed
  • Chapter markers
  • Zoom / highlight callouts on the UI moments that matter
  • Optional captions
  • Intro / outro cards with brand assets
  • Terminology and claims cross-checked against your own docs

Boundaries

What we don't do.

Publishing the edges of the service beats you discovering them later.

  • Filming or production (edit-only; happy to advise on recording setup)
  • Paid ad management
  • PR or analyst relations
  • Same-day turnaround
  • Lead or ROI guarantees
